There is a thread here on these doors but I don't remember the name.
All it is, is electrical conduit bent with a hickey and some industrial hinges. You could use sheet metal riveted on or you could use the plastic board that I use on my machines for side skirting.
I have more pics on my computer about these doors. I love these gull wing doors.
Seems very basic, but what an awesome idea and build. Some very smart people on this site.
I was actually going to copy this build but my brother didn't want the doors on his machine.
